python学习记录
文章平均质量分 70
tanarctan
这个作者很懒,什么都没留下…
展开
-
python和c++速度差别(计算pi)
python和c++速度差别(计算pi)无优化下速度相差186.8倍。一般而言C/C++要比python快150~400倍。优化前后C代码速度差别大概是3倍。优化后的C是PY的629.897 ÷ 1.825 =345.14倍。比较奇怪得是C程序64位程序居然比32位程序要慢原创 2020-06-13 15:15:20 · 6170 阅读 · 0 评论 -
PyImport_ImportModule和PyObject_GetAttrString返回NULL的坑
PyImport_ImportModule返回NULL的坑先上函数的官方参考先说结论:PyImport_ImportModule返回NULL从路径问题查找官方文档似乎有问题,该函数似乎只能用相对路径最好自己运行PyRun_SimpleString(“print(os.listdir())”);测试一遍当前目录确保目录下有你想要导入的模块,如果要导入官方模块要跑到安装目录下PyImp...原创 2020-04-08 11:54:29 · 7319 阅读 · 7 评论 -
c#调用python的方法和坑
c#调用python主要有三种方法,但是实际上坑多的一匹。1. ## ironpython这个东西用.net做了一个pyhon解释器,理论上来说这个东西可以做到和c/c++调用pyhton一样。实际上东西我没咋研究,因为只支持py2。。。。坑的一匹顺带一提,这个东西是一个非微软维护的开源项目,用起来没有巨硬的支持的。2. ## 使用命令行间接调用这是网上实际使用较多的一种方法,但实际...原创 2020-04-05 16:55:27 · 1090 阅读 · 0 评论 -
关于python调用本类内方法
这两天在学python写爬虫,前几天写爬虫的时候,写出过类似于这样的代码class i_forum:************def find_group(self,html,opinion="<div class=“clearfix u-f-wrap” id=“forum_group_wrap”>.*"):re_temp =re.search(opinion,html,re...原创 2019-03-31 20:57:56 · 812 阅读 · 0 评论 -
用python制作马赛克式/蒙太奇拼图(小图片作为像素拼成大图片)
小时候看见课本上有用人的照片作为基本元素拼出来的人脸,感觉特别有趣,后来学了ps发现ps做不出来这个效果(其实可以,但是人工很重,效果也不好。具体见:https://www.zhihu.com/question/23820935)后来学了算法后接触了一下图像处理,感觉其实这个东西不难做,把图片当作像素处理就好了,然后就想做一个玩玩。原理其实很简单,把目标图像划分成许多区域,然后从给定的图库里寻...原创 2019-07-08 19:35:35 · 3040 阅读 · 3 评论